白塞病患者视网膜S抗原Th1细胞表位图谱分析

Retinal S-antigen Th1 cell epitope mapping in patients with Behcet's disease.

Abstract

BACKGROUND

Retinal S-antigen (S-Ag) is a most characterized autoantigen of autoimmune uveitis. The recognized immunodominant epitope of human S-Ag in patients with uveitis has not been identified. In this study, we selected certain patients with active uveitis to map the Th1 cell epitope spectrum of human S-Ag in Behcet's disease(BD).

METHODS

Blood samples were taken from eight active BD patients who showed an immune response to 40 mixed overlapping peptides spanning the entire sequence of human S-Ag. Peripheral blood mononuclear cells were isolated and stimulated with single S-Ag peptide at 5 microg/ml or 20 microg/ml. Single-cell immune responses were measured by IFN-gamma ELIspot assay.

RESULTS

BD patients heterogeneously responded to the S-Ag peptides at two concentrations. In general, the responses to 5 microg/ml peptides were slightly stronger than those to 20 microg/ml peptides, while the maximum SFC frequency to single peptide at the two concentrations was similar. Several peptides including P31, P35 and P40 induced a prominent response, with the frequency of S-Ag specific cells being about 0.007%. Significant reactivity pattern shift was noted in patients with different disease courses.

CONCLUSIONS

Certain active BD patients have S-Ag specific Th1 cells with a low frequency. The S-Ag epitope specificity between patients is highly heterogeneous, and varies with the uveitis course.

摘要

背景

视网膜S抗原(S-Ag)是自身免疫性葡萄膜炎最具特征的自身抗原。葡萄膜炎患者中人类S-Ag公认的免疫显性表位尚未确定。在本研究中,我们选择了某些活动性葡萄膜炎患者来绘制白塞病(BD)中人类S-Ag的Th1细胞表位谱。

方法

从8名对跨越人类S-Ag全序列的40种混合重叠肽有免疫反应的活动性BD患者采集血样。分离外周血单个核细胞,并用5μg/ml或20μg/ml的单一S-Ag肽进行刺激。通过IFN-γ酶联免疫斑点试验测量单细胞免疫反应。

结果

BD患者对两种浓度的S-Ag肽反应各异。总体而言,对5μg/ml肽的反应略强于对20μg/ml肽的反应,而两种浓度下单一肽的最大斑点形成细胞(SFC)频率相似。包括P31、P35和P40在内的几种肽诱导了显著反应,S-Ag特异性细胞频率约为0.007%。在不同病程的患者中观察到明显的反应模式变化。

结论

某些活动性BD患者有低频的S-Ag特异性Th1细胞。患者之间的S-Ag表位特异性高度异质性,并随葡萄膜炎病程而变化。
